Coast to Coast Path Summary

Coast to Coast Path: 109 Large-Scale Walking Maps & Guides to 33 Towns & Villages - Planning, Places to Stay, Places to Eat - St Bees to Robin Hood's Bay by Henry Stedman

All-in-one, practical guide to walking the Coast to Coast Path across northern England inspired by Alfred Wainwright, the most popular of the 18 long-distance UK paths. Fully revised 9th edition of this classic 191-mile walk from the Irish Sea to the North Sea. Crossing three national parks - the Lake District, the Yorkshire Dales, and the North York Moors - it samples the very best of the English countryside - rugged mountains and lakes, gentle dales and stone-built villages; wild moorland; sea cliffs and fishing villages. The guide includes: * 109 large-scale walking maps - at just under 1:20,000 - showing route times, places to stay, places to eat, points of interest, and 9 town plans. * 14 colour stage maps to help plan your walk, including hills and descents. * Places to stay with reviews - campsites, bunkhouses, hostels, B&Bs, pubs and hotels. * Places to eat with reviews - cafes, teashops, pubs, takeaways, restaurants. * What to see from the path - history, culture, natural history. * Comprehensive public transport information - for all access points on the path. * Flora and fauna - four page full colour flower guide, plus an illustrated section on local wildlife. * Itineraries for all walkers - whether walking the route in its entirety over two weeks or sampling the highlights on day walks and short breaks. * Green hiking - understanding the local environment and minimizing our impact on it. * GPS waypoints - also downloadable from the Trailblazer website page.

About Henry Stedman

Henry Stedman wrote the first edition of this title and is a hiker of considerable experience, having hiked in many parts of Europe, Asia and Africa. He has been writing guidebooks for more than a quarter of a century. Other books he has written for Trailblazer include: British Walking Guides South-West-Coast Path mini series, Parts 1-3, with Joel Newton, the original Hadrian's Wall Path, Dales Way, Cleveland Way, Kilimanjaro the Trekking Guide.
